Abstract
A method for and an apparatus of sealing containers are disclosed. Before causing thermal fusion of a thermoplastic resin sheet or film and a flange of a container, the flange and thermoplastic resin sheet or film and the flange are pre-heated by respective container and sheet material pre-heaters.
